在数据库设计中,主键和外键是两个非常重要的概念,它们对于数据的完整性和一致性有着至关重要的作用。🔑
首先,让我们来了解一下什么是主键。主键是一个或一组字段,用于唯一标识表中的每一行数据。它就像每个人都有一个独一无二的身份证号码一样,主键确保了每个记录都是唯一的。egov; 在数据库设计中,选择合适的主键非常重要,通常会选择业务上不会重复的字段作为主键,例如学生的学号或者员工的工号。👨🎓
接下来,我们来看看外键的概念。外键是另一个表中的主键,用于建立表与表之间的关联关系。通过外键,我们可以将多个表连接起来,形成复杂的数据结构。🔗 这种关联关系使得数据库能够更好地组织和管理数据,同时也能提高查询效率。
最后,我们需要了解主键和外键约束的作用。主键约束确保了主键字段的唯一性,而外键约束则保证了引用完整性。当我们在创建外键时,必须确保引用的主键确实存在,这样可以避免出现无效的引用。🛡️
总之,主键和外键是数据库设计中不可或缺的一部分。它们不仅帮助我们构建高效且可靠的数据结构,还为我们提供了强大的工具来维护数据的一致性和完整性。🛠️
希望这篇简短的介绍能够帮助大家更好地理解主键和外键的重要性。如果你有任何疑问或建议,请随时留言讨论!💬